Magal Magno
Magno Aparecido de Andrade, better known as Magal, is a professional football player from Brazil who plays as a defender in the left-back position. Magal began playing professionally when he joined the ranks of Guarani Esporte Clube in 2007. The same year, he would move to Uberlandia on loan, before moving to Vila Nova Atletico Clube for 2008-09. Struggling to find regular playing time, Magal found himself on his way to Esporte Clube Democrata, still in the lower divisions of Brazil. However, immediately after moving to Democrata, in 2010, Magal was transferred to Agremiacao Sportiva Arapiraquense (ASA).
At ASA, Magal would turn his career around after playing 28 games for the club and scoring 3 goals. He moved to Americana Futebol in 2011, playing 35 games and scoring once, with enough brilliant performances to garner attention from top-division side Flamengo. In 2012, Flamengo decided to sign Magal where he has made 9 appearances in all competition so far, struggling to make space for himself in a wonderful team.
